DONORS THANKED
Recently the monthly meeting of the District Nursing Guild of St. John was held in the guild rooms, Vivian Street. Mrs. E." M. Osborn, who was in the chair, expressed regret at the resignation of Miss W. Evans from the committee; and Sister Burns, successor to Sister Greenslade, was welcomed to the staff. Monetary donations, for which sincere thanks were tendered, were received from Mrs. A. Weir, Mrs. Living, Mrs. N. Perry, and the following were thanked for gifts in kind:— Mrs. H. Smith. Miss Ross, Miss E. Young, Miss Bennet, Miss Anyon, and Mr. O. Horn©,
